matlab数值积老是报错

来源:学生作业帮助网 编辑:作业帮 时间:2024/05/11 05:39:13
matlab数值积老是报错
这个matlab报错什么意思

一般是更新后路径有变化导致的通过file/preference/General里面点击“Updatetoolboxcache”按钮更新路径或者直接在命令窗口敲入"rehashtoolboxcache更

matlab化简多项式报错

可以告诉你没有关系关系出在你用了{}matlab中{}在元胞中使用也就是你报错信息中的'cell'你只要把{}去掉即可,全部用()如果不是想搞成数组,连[]也不要有比如:symsabcdy=(c+d)

MATLAB 数值微分

这个如果点列很密集的话,数值微分就是差分那你就用循环结构咯forii=1:mforjj=1:mdy(ii)=(y(ii+1)-y(ii))/(x(ii+1)-x(ii));endenddy这样每相邻两

matlab求数值积分

使用quad有问题>>quad('0.0732*exp(-(x+0.02287).^2/64.90)',0,inf)Warning:InfiniteorNot-a-Numberfunctionvalu

MATLAB中nlinfit函数,老是报错什么mtimes Inner matrix dimensions must a

Errorusing==>mtimesInnermatrixdimensionsmustagree.请问是什么原因?那个向量的维数不一致了?x要用点乘

matlab中使用polyfit函数报错

x=[21382150217722042241]y=[825834853873900]x=21382150217722042241y=825834853873900>>p1=polyfit(x,y,1

下面的分段函数用matlab画图为什么老是报错?

改成这样:x=1:0.1:30;y=(5*1.0558-5*1.0558.^(x-1))/(-0.0558).*(x<=4)+((5*1.0558-5*1.0558.^(x-1))/(-0.05

MATLAB 程序老是报错,

存在的问题:1、下面这行把括号误写为中文的了,也就是    al=(G1*Q*d0')/(d0*Q*d0');应改为  &n

matlab 报错 求指导

x=0:0.0001:1;y=arrayfun(@(x)[1/(i*6.24375)]*[(-2.93*exp(i*1.373*x)-0.05)]*exp(-x/58.213)+[1/(i*5.747

Matlab数值积分解

symx;v=int(e^(x^2/(-2)),0,1)vpa(v)

数值分析matlab答案

m=2;cnt=0;k=1;whileabs(m-k)>10e-10cnt=cnt+1;k=m;m=sqrt(m);s(cnt)=m;endformatlongcntS=s'运行结果:cnt=30S=

matlab运行老是报错.

1.你的程序里是按照符号运算的.符号运算不用plot,好像用要用ezplot的.2.我不知道你程序里的物理概念,但改一下就行:%symsLIRsRraRgZxyI=1000L=2Rg=15Rs=0.0

为什么matlab程序老是报 plot Vectors must be the same lengths.的错误?..

可能是orange.mdl模型中没有输出端口Out1吧?所以y的值不对.

系统老是报错, 

缺少组建再问:再答:建议百度搜索一下相关解决办法!

matlab 数值解法老是提示出is not a valid expression or equation.

修改为solve('exp(-((-log(0.05))^(1/1.1)+(-log(x))^(1/1.1))^1.1)*((-log(0.05))^(1/1.1)+(-log(x))^(1/1.1)

matlab中使用lsqcurvefit函数拟合老是报错,

首先建立以个函数文件,代码如下面两行,保存到工作空间,文件名一定要是fun(因为下面的函数文件我命名为fun了)functionH=fun(abc,t)H=abc(1)*t+abc(2)+abc(3)

Matlab 数值积分

matlab不会把q=acos((x.^2-1+x.^2.*i^2)./(2*x.^2.*i)); 代入f的改为下面的即可i=2;f=@(x)((x.^2-1).*x.^2.*i.*sin(